Deepak Fertilisers & Petrochemicals Announces Successful Postal Ballot Results with All Four Resolutions Passed

Overview

Deepak Fertilisers & Petrochemicals Corporation Limited successfully completed its postal ballot process on January 31st, 2026, with all four special resolutions passed through remote e-voting. The resolutions included appointment of Dr. Purvi Mehta Bhatt as Independent Woman Director and re-appointments of three Independent Directors, all receiving overwhelming shareholder support with approval rates ranging from 99.29% to 99.99%. The voting process achieved 64.65% participation from total outstanding shares.

Deepak Fertilisers & Petrochemicals Corporation Limited has successfully concluded its postal ballot process, with all four special resolutions receiving overwhelming shareholder approval. The company announced the results on January 31st, 2026, following the completion of remote e-voting that concluded on January 29th, 2026.

Postal Ballot Process Overview

The postal ballot was conducted exclusively through remote e-voting, with KFin Technologies Limited serving as the service provider and registrar. The voting period commenced on December 31st, 2025 at 9:00 a.m. (IST) and concluded on January 29th, 2026 at 5:00 p.m. (IST). The cut-off date for determining eligible shareholders was Friday, December 26th, 2025.

Ashish Garg, Designated Partner of GDR & Partners LLP, Company Secretaries, acted as the scrutinizer for the postal ballot process. The scrutinizer's report was submitted to the Chairman, and results were declared on January 31st, 2026.

Resolution Results Summary

All four special resolutions achieved remarkable success with strong shareholder support:

Resolution Description Votes in Favour Votes Against Approval %
Resolution 1 Appointment of Dr. Purvi Mehta Bhatt as Independent Woman Director 81611505 1208 99.9985%
Resolution 2 Re-appointment of Mr. Sanjay Gupta as Independent Director 81591611 21102 99.9741%
Resolution 3 Re-appointment of Mr. Sitaram Kunte as Independent Director 81029784 582938 99.2857%
Resolution 4 Re-appointment of Mr. Terje Bakken as Independent Director 81591790 20932 99.9744%

Shareholder Participation Details

The postal ballot witnessed significant participation from shareholders across all categories. The total number of shareholders on record date was 204378, with 126237825 total shares eligible for voting. Across all resolutions, 81612713 to 81612722 votes were polled, representing 64.65% of the total outstanding shares.

Category-wise Voting Pattern

Promoter and Promoter Group: Demonstrated unanimous support across all resolutions with 57598775 votes in favour and zero votes against, representing 99.9917% participation from their total holding of 57603547 shares.

Public Institutions: Showed strong participation with 23939361 votes polled from their total holding of 29954738 shares, representing 79.9184% participation. Their support varied across resolutions, with the highest support for Dr. Purvi Mehta Bhatt's appointment.

Public Non-Institutions: Participated with 74577 to 74586 votes from their total holding of 38679540 shares, representing 0.1928% participation.

Board Composition Enhancement

The successful passage of these resolutions strengthens the company's board composition with the appointment of Dr. Purvi Mehta Bhatt (DIN: 01596457) as an Independent Woman Director. Additionally, the re-appointments of Mr. Sanjay Gupta (DIN: 05281731), Mr. Sitaram Kunte (DIN: 02670899), and Mr. Terje Bakken (DIN: 10044096) as Independent Directors ensure continuity in board leadership.

Compliance and Documentation

The postal ballot process was conducted in compliance with Sections 108 and 110 of the Companies Act, 2013, and Regulation 44 of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The scrutinizer's report and voting results have been made available on the company's website and KFin Technologies Limited's website for shareholder reference.

The company has submitted the complete voting results to BSE Limited and National Stock Exchange of India Limited, fulfilling all regulatory disclosure requirements under the listing regulations.

Deepak Fertilisers Independent Director Mrs. Varsha Purandare Completes Tenure

Overview

Deepak Fertilisers and Petrochemicals Corporation Limited announced that Independent Director Mrs. Varsha Vasant Purandare will cease her directorship on January 30, 2026, after completing her second consecutive two-year term. She will also step down from her committee positions, with the company informing stock exchanges in compliance with SEBI regulations.

Deepak Fertilisers & Petrochemicals Corporation Limited has announced the completion of tenure of Independent Director Mrs. Varsha Vasant Purandare, effective January 30, 2026. The company informed stock exchanges about this board change in compliance with SEBI listing regulations.

Director Tenure Completion

Mrs. Varsha Vasant Purandare (DIN: 05288076) will cease to be an Independent Director of the company with effect from the close of business hours on January 30, 2026. Her departure follows the completion of her second consecutive two-year term as an Independent Director.

The following table outlines the key details of this board change:

Particulars: Details
Director Name: Mrs. Varsha Vasant Purandare
DIN: 05288076
Cessation Date: January 30, 2026
Reason: Completion of second consecutive two-year term
Term Duration: 2 consecutive years

Committee Positions

Consequent to her cessation as Independent Director, Mrs. Purandare will also step down from her positions as chairman/member of various board committees. This change is part of the natural completion of her directorship tenure rather than any resignation or removal.

Regulatory Compliance

The company has made this disclosure in accordance with Regulation 30 read with Schedule III of the SEBI (Listing Obligations and Disclosure Requirements) Regulations, 2015. The notification was sent to both BSE Limited (BSE Code: 500645) and National Stock Exchange of India Ltd. (NSE Code: DEEPAKFERT) on January 30, 2026.

The disclosure follows the requirements pursuant to Para A of Part A of Schedule III read with SEBI circular SEBI/HO/CFD/PoD2/CIR/P/0155 dated November 11, 2024. Additional information regarding this board change is available on the company's website at www.dfpcl.com .
